What Is Automated SEO for Local Business?
📚Definition
Automated SEO for local business refers to the use of software and AI-driven systems to handle repetitive SEO tasks—keyword research, content creation, technical audits, link building, and performance tracking—at scale, specifically tailored to target local customers.
Think of it as a virtual SEO team that never sleeps. Traditional manual SEO requires a dedicated specialist or agency, often costing thousands per month. Automated SEO leverages tools and AI to produce content, optimize meta tags, build local citations, and monitor rankings without human intervention. However, not all automation is equal. Cheap AI tools often produce generic, low-quality content that can harm your rankings. Step 4: Automate Local Citations & Reviews
Cons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) across directories is critical for local rankings. Use automation platforms like Moz Local or Yext to distribute your listing to 50+ directories. For reviews, tools like Birdeye automate review requests via email or SMS. Responding to reviews can also be partially automated with AI templates.
